Zero Zero Robotics Launches Hover AQUA, the World's First Fully Waterproof Flying Camera

Zero Zero Robotics has introduced the Hover AQUA, a groundbreaking flying camera specifically engineered for water sports enthusiasts. This innovative device boasts an IP67 rating for dust and water resistance, ensuring it can withstand harsh aquatic environments. Weighing under 250 grams, the Hover AQUA is designed with positive buoyancy, allowing it to take off from and land directly on water. Additionally, it offers impressive video capabilities, recording in 4K resolution at 100 frames per second. The launch of this unique camera marks a significant advancement in aerial photography technology, catering to the growing demand for high-quality imaging in water-based activities.

Assembly Robots for Consumer Electronics: Challenges and Solutions

Assembly Robots for Consumer Electronics: Challenges and Solutions

The consumer electronics industry is increasingly adopting specialized assembly robots to address the challenges posed by rapid product life cycles and the need for precision in manufacturing. As smartphones, wearables, and home gadgets evolve, traditional manual assembly methods struggle to keep up with the demand for high-quality production. This shift is driven by the need for accuracy in handling densely packed components, which require sub-millimeter precision and are sensitive to electrostatic discharge. To adapt to frequent design changes and seasonal updates, manufacturers are turning to flexible automation solutions. These advanced robots can be quickly reprogrammed and equipped with modular end-effectors, enabling them to perform various tasks across different product lines. The integration of 2D and 3D vision systems enhances quality control, allowing robots to make real-time adjustments to ensure precise assembly. JAKA, a leader in robotics technology, has developed the JAKA A12L, designed specifically for the electronics sector. This robot offers a long reach and high payload capacity, making it suitable for large-format assembly. With an impressive repeatability of ±0.03mm, JAKA's solutions meet the stringent requirements of consumer electronics manufacturing. The company emphasizes ease of integration and safety, providing an open software ecosystem for seamless communication with vision sensors and factory systems, along with user-friendly wireless control through the JAKA App. This innovation positions manufacturers to turn production challenges into competitive advantages.

Drone ban is one thing, why can’t America get other DJI gadgets?

DJI's latest technology products, including cameras, microphones, gimbals, and power stations, are readily available in Europe and Asia but face significant delays in the United States. Initially, the hold-up was attributed to national security concerns surrounding the company's drones. However, the issue has since expanded, affecting a broader range of DJI's offerings. Consumers in the U.S. are experiencing difficulties in obtaining these items, often resorting to third-party sellers after extended waiting periods. This situation highlights the growing impact of regulatory scrutiny on the availability of foreign technology in the American market.
